Abstract
A new class of coefficients for the Hopf-cyclic homology of module algebras and coalgebras is introduced. These coefficients, termed stable anti-Yetter-Drinfeld contramodules, are both modules and contramodules of a Hopf algebra that satisfy certain compatibility conditions.
